What changed in PACK news today?

Ranpak Q4 net loss widens to $9.5M as revenue rises 6.6%: Ranpak posted a Q4 net loss of $9.5 million, up from $8 million last year, while net revenue grew 6.6% to $111.9 million driven by a 35.3% jump in automated equipment sales. The company forecasts fiscal 2026 net revenue of $415m–$445m and AEBITDA of $83.5m–$95m.
